Dyeing Flowers For Colorful Bouquets And Floral Projects
Dyeing flowers is nothing new- you've likely already seen the effects of this long-practiced art style. If you've seen a black rose, you have seen the effects of black dye on a white rose. Dyeing flowers is generally quite easy and inexpensive.
A clean flower is imperative when you go about the process of dyeing a flower. If you have even the slightest bit of dirt or grime on the flower, and intend on using a painting method, you could easily ruin the surface of the paint with imperfections. It's very similar to cleaning walls before painting rooms in your house; use warm water and scrub lightly.
Using spray paint is easy, as it allows for a quick application and a broad coverage area. Spray paint can be toxic, and can damage your flower if you don't obtain the right kind. Look for a brand that is non-toxic, and is organic so that there won't be interaction with the flower. A dead flower will quickly decay- backtracking your hard work!
Application of dye directly is a good way to create custom designs.The best dye for this occasion is your average food coloring dye- which should already be safe to the plant and ready to go. You may use a small paintbrush to apply the dye if you are making an intricate design. Brush up on your color mixing skills if you need to make different shades of colors or new colors entirely.
You may also put dye directly into a vase with a small amount of water. Put the flower in, and it will naturally take the dye through its system. Be sure to cut the end of the stem first so the flower is able to take in the water and dye more quickly. In a short amount of time you should see the dye starting to have an effect on the stem, bloom, and leaves of the flower.
When your efforts are going toward a gift, or a design for a special occasion, you may want to instead take a look at paints designed specifically for flowers. These paints have all the benefits of being easy to use and looking great, but they also carry a higher price tag. The trade off is acceptable if you are intending on setting the mood for a special occasion, but for the average art project, the trade off may not be so great.
